E1 Interface (Main Link)

Number of Interfaces 2
Conformity (Electrical) G.703
Frame Structure As per ITU (CCITT) G.704
Signaling Channel Associated Signaling
PCM Sampling Rate 8000 Samples / sec
Encoding Law    A Law as per ITU (CCITT)
Bit Rate 2048 Kbps ± 50 ppm
Code HDB3
Nominal Impedance 120 W balanced / 75 W unbalanced (75 W option)

Nominal Pulse Width 244 ns
Pulse Mask as per ITU (CCITT) Rec. G.703
Output Jitter < 0.05 UI (in the frequency range of 20Hz to 100 KHz)
Permissible Attenuation 6 dB at 1 MHz

Jitter Tolerance As per ITU (CCITT) G.823
Loss and recovery of frame alignment :  As per clause 3 of ITU (CCITT) G.732
Loss and recovery of multiframe alignment : As per clause 5.2 of ITU (CCITT) G.732

Protection

Central Office Terminal and Remote Terminal are protected against power surges and transients occurring from lightning and electric induction as per CCITT Rec. Table I/K-20 towards line side.
